Blood is a type of body fluid found in the circulatory system of human beings and other vertebrates. It carries essential substances including oxygen and nutrients to the cells. It also carries-back the metabolic waste products and carbon dioxide from the cells to lungs, kidneys and digestive system to be removed by the body. Blood analysis refers to the laboratory investigation of a blood sample that helps to gather information about its chemical and physical properties. For carrying out blood analysis, blood sample is drawn from the veins of fingers, arms or earlobes. In certain cases, the blood cells of the bone marrow might also be examined. Micro devices have great potential for the growth of portable and point-of-care diagnostic devices, specifically for blood analysis. The development of micro and nano devices for the analysis of blood integrates numerous research fields including electronics, micro or nanotechnologies, medicine, informatics, mechanics, biotechnology, chemistry and optics.
